Product reviews:
Jerome
2025-08-16 iphone 8
Tamiya Land Rover Defender 90 - RC Car tamiya land rover defender kit
tamiya land rover defender kit
Tim
2025-08-08 iphone 6s Plus
RC LAND ROVER DEFENDER 90 Tamiya RC Kit tamiya land rover defender kit
tamiya land rover defender kit
Mick
2025-08-13 iphone 11 Pro Max
RC Model Vehicles \u0026 Kits Tamiya 1/10 tamiya land rover defender kit
tamiya land rover defender kit